Ingredients You’ll Need to Know How to Make Mango Lassi

Here’s what you’ll need to gather to learn how to make mango lassi:

How to Make Mango Lassi
  • Ripe Mangoes: 2 medium-sized, peeled and chopped (Alphonso or Kesar varieties are excellent for their sweetness and flavor).
  • Plain curd(Yogurt): 1 cup (full-fat for extra creaminess, low-fat also work, adjusting the final texture).
  • Milk: ½ cup (whole milk for richness, skim or plant-based options like almond or coconut milk are also suitable).
  • Sweetener: 1-2 tablespoons of sugar, honey, or maple syrup (adjust to your mangoes’ sweetness and and also according to your taste buds ).
  • Optional Flavorings:
    • A pinch of cardamom powder for warmth and aroma.
    • A few saffron strands soaked in a teaspoon of warm milk (for color and enhanced flavor).
    • A small piece of ginger (finely grated) for a zest of spice.
    • A few fresh mint leaves for a refreshing twist.
    • A few drops of rosewater for a floral aroma.
  • Optional Garnishes:
    • Chopped nuts (pistachios, almonds) for texture.
    • A few saffron strands.
    • Fresh mint leaves.
    • A drizzle of honey or syrup.

Step-by-Step Instructions: How to Make Mango Lassi

Follow these simple steps to learn how to make mango lassi:

How to Make Mango Lassi

1. Preparation:

  • Carefully peel the mangoes and chop it into chunks.
  • Pour the curd(yogurt) and milk into the blender.
  • If using saffron, soak a few strands in a teaspoon of warm milk to release its color and flavor.

2. Blending:

How to Make Mango Lassi
  • Add the chopped mangoes, curd(yogurt), milk, and your chosen sweetener to the blender.
  • If desired, add any of the optional flavorings like cardamom powder, soaked saffron, ginger, or mint leaves at this stage.
  • Blend everything together until the mixture is completely smooth and creamy. Ensure there are no lumps of mango remaining.
  • Tip for Consistency: If you prefer a thinner lassi, gradually add a little more milk until you reach your desired consistency. For a thicker lassi, use less milk or add a few ice cubes and blend it until smooth.

3. Serving:

  • Pour the prepared mango lassi into serving glasses.
  • Garnish as desired with chopped nuts, saffron strands, fresh mint leaves, or a drizzle of honey or syrup.
  • Serve immediately and chilled for the most refreshing experience.

Tips and Variations for the Perfect Lassi

Mastering how to make mango lassi involves a few helpful tips and exploring variations:

  • Choosing the Right Mangoes: Choose ripe and sweet mangoes for the best flavor. Different varieties will give slightly different tastes, so experiment to find your favorite.
  • Curd(Yogurt) Consistency: Full-fat curd(yogurt) will result in a richer and creamier lassi.
  • Sweetness Level: Taste the lassi after blending and adjust the sweetener according to the sweetness of your mangoes and according to your taste buds.
  • Thickness Adjustment: As mentioned earlier, adjust the milk quantity to achieve your desired thickness. You can also add a few ice cubes while blending for an extra chilled and slightly thicker lassi.
  • Flavor Variations:
    • Other Fruits: Try adding a bit of banana for extra creaminess or a few berries for a different flavor profile.
    • Spice it Up: Experiment with a tiny pinch of nutmeg or a dash of cinnamon along with the cardamom.
    • Floral twist: A few drops of rosewater can add a unique and fragrant touch.
    • Vegan Mango Lassi: Use plant-based curd(yogurt) like coconut or almond curd(yogurt) and plant-based milk alternatives for a delicious vegan version.
  • Make Ahead Tips: You can prepare mango lassi and store it in the refrigerator for a few hours. However, it’s best enjoyed fresh. If stored, stir well before serving.

Benefits Of Mango Lassi

Mango lassi is a delicious and refreshing drink that offers several health benefits, primarily due to its two main ingredients: mangoes and curd(yogurt). Here’s a breakdown of the advantages:  

From Mangoes:

  • Rich in Vitamins and Minerals: Mangoes are packed with essential nutrients like Vitamin C (boosts immunity, aids iron absorption, and promotes cell growth), Vitamin A (important for vision, skin health, and immune function), Vitamin E, Vitamin K, several B vitamins, copper, and potassium.  
  • High in Antioxidants: Mangoes contain various antioxidants, including beta-carotene, mangiferin, and quercetin. These compounds help protect your cells from damage caused by free radicals, potentially reducing the risk of chronic diseases.  
  • Good Source of Fiber: Mangoes provide both soluble and insoluble fiber, which aids digestion, promotes gut health, helps regulate blood sugar levels, and can contribute to feelings of fullness, potentially assisting with weight management.  
  • May Support Heart Health: The fiber, potassium, and antioxidants in mangoes can contribute to lower cholesterol levels, regulated blood pressure, and overall cardiovascular health.
  • May Improve Skin and Hair Health: The vitamins A, C, and E in mangoes are beneficial for maintaining healthy skin and hair.

From curd(Yogurt):

  • Excellent Source of Probiotics: curd(Yogurt) contains live and active cultures, which are beneficial bacteria that support a healthy gut microbiome. Probiotics can aid digestion, improve nutrient absorption, and boost the immune system. The lactobacilli in curd(Yogurt) are particularly helpful for lubricating the intestines.  
  • Rich in Calcium: curd(Yogurt) is a significant source of calcium, which is essential for strong bones and teeth.  
  • Good Source of Protein: curd(Yogurt) contributes to your daily protein intake, which is important for building and repairing tissues, as well as promoting satiety.  
  • Source of Vitamin D: Some curd(Yogurt) are fortified with Vitamin D, which works with calcium to support bone health and also plays a role in immune function.  
  • Lactose (potentially) Easier to Digest: The culturing process in curd(Yogurt) breaks down some of the lactose, making it potentially easier for individuals with mild lactose intolerance to digest compared to plain milk.  

Combined Benefits of Mango Lassi:

  • Aids Digestion: The probiotics from curd(Yogurt) combined with the fiber from mangoes create a drink that is excellent for promoting healthy digestion and preventing constipation.  
  • Boosts Immunity: The Vitamin C and other antioxidants in mangoes, along with the probiotics and potentially Vitamin D in curd(Yogurt), can help strengthen your immune system.  
  • Good for Bone Health: The calcium from curd(Yogurt) contributes to strong and healthy bones.
  • Hydrating: Lassi is a liquid-based drink that helps keep you hydrated, especially beneficial during hot summer months.  
  • Provides Energy: The natural sugars in mangoes and the nutrients in curd(Yogurt) can provide a sustained source of energy.  
  • Can be a Healthy Snack or Meal Component: Depending on the ingredients and portion size, mango lassi can be a nutritious snack or a part of a balanced breakfast or light meal.
